Roambee raises $15.2M for supply chain monitoring system

Roambee's Internet of Things (IoT) solution and surrounding ecosystem draw interest

Roambee, an on-demand shipment and asset monitoring platform company serving the manufacturing, logistics, transportation, finance, pharmaceutical and automotive industries, today announced a $15.2 million additional Series B financing.

Headquartered in Silicon Valley, CA, Roambee's sensor logistics platform uses IoT sensors to collect data, which is then passed through Artificial Intelligence (AI) for analytics and Robotic Process Automation (RPA).

Led by Anchor Group, a Swiss-based investment firm focused on industrial innovation platforms, and Comcraft, a global investment group, the Roambee series also included investments from Intuitive Ventures, logistics conglomerate Jebsen & Jessen, Indonesia's largest wireless service provider Telkomsel and industrialist Anant Singhania.

Roambee says it has experienced 100% year-over-year growth and this new round of funding will be used to expand its operations and accelerate sales globally.

Roambee has more than 200 paying customers with operations in Brazil, Mexico, India, Germany, UK and UAE operating in pharmaceuticals, global logistics and food & beverages.
